当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器端校验未通过,深度解析服务器端校验,为何校验失败,如何应对?

服务器端校验未通过,深度解析服务器端校验,为何校验失败,如何应对?

服务器端校验失败原因及应对措施分析:本文深度解析了服务器端校验失败的可能原因,并提出了解决方案。...

服务器端校验失败原因及应对措施分析:本文深度解析了服务器端校验失败的可能原因,并提出了解决方案。

随着互联网的飞速发展,服务器端校验已成为确保数据安全、系统稳定的重要手段,在实际应用中,服务器端校验失败的现象时有发生,给企业和用户带来了诸多困扰,本文将深入剖析服务器端校验失败的原因,并提出相应的应对策略。

服务器端校验概述

1、服务器端校验的定义

服务器端校验未通过,深度解析服务器端校验,为何校验失败,如何应对?

服务器端校验是指在网络应用中,服务器对客户端发送的数据进行验证,确保数据的有效性、完整性和安全性,校验内容包括但不限于数据格式、数据长度、数据范围、数据类型等。

2、服务器端校验的作用

(1)保障数据安全:防止恶意攻击、非法访问等安全风险。

(2)提高系统稳定性:确保系统正常运行,降低故障率。

(3)优化用户体验:减少因数据错误导致的系统错误提示,提高用户体验。

服务器端校验失败的原因

1、客户端错误

(1)数据格式错误:客户端发送的数据格式与服务器端期望的格式不符。

(2)数据长度错误:客户端发送的数据长度超过或低于服务器端设定的范围。

(3)数据类型错误:客户端发送的数据类型与服务器端期望的类型不一致。

2、服务器端错误

(1)校验逻辑错误:服务器端校验逻辑存在缺陷,导致无法正确识别数据错误。

服务器端校验未通过,深度解析服务器端校验,为何校验失败,如何应对?

(2)系统资源不足:服务器端资源(如内存、CPU等)不足,导致校验过程无法顺利进行。

(3)网络延迟:网络延迟导致数据传输过程中出现错误,服务器端无法正确校验。

3、代码错误

(1)程序逻辑错误:程序代码存在缺陷,导致校验结果错误。

(2)变量声明错误:变量未正确声明或初始化,导致校验过程中出现异常。

服务器端校验失败的应对策略

1、客户端优化

(1)严格按照服务器端要求的格式发送数据。

(2)确保数据长度符合服务器端设定的范围。

(3)正确选择数据类型,避免类型错误。

2、服务器端优化

(1)优化校验逻辑:检查校验算法是否存在缺陷,确保校验结果准确。

服务器端校验未通过,深度解析服务器端校验,为何校验失败,如何应对?

(2)提高系统资源:优化服务器端资源配置,确保校验过程顺利进行。

(3)优化网络环境:优化网络配置,降低网络延迟对校验过程的影响。

3、代码优化

(1)检查程序逻辑:确保程序代码逻辑正确,避免出现错误。

(2)正确声明和初始化变量:确保变量正确声明和初始化,避免程序运行中出现异常。

4、异常处理

(1)记录异常信息:当校验失败时,记录异常信息,便于后续排查。

(2)提供友好的错误提示:向客户端提供清晰的错误提示,帮助用户了解错误原因。

服务器端校验在保障数据安全、提高系统稳定性、优化用户体验等方面具有重要意义,了解服务器端校验失败的原因,并采取相应的应对策略,有助于提高系统的健壮性和用户体验,在实际应用中,企业和开发者应不断优化校验过程,确保服务器端校验的有效性。

黑狐家游戏

发表评论

最新文章